Fresher Taste

You can expect a better flavor when you purchase coffee beans in large quantities. This is because you are purchasing whole beans that can only be ground when ready to make. This preserves the aroma and taste of the coffee. It is also a less expensive alternative to buying coffee that has already been ground. If you are a serious coffee enthusiast This is the option for you.

People purchase coffee beans in large quantities due to the same reasons they buy sugar, milk, and other ingredients. It is cheaper to buy in bulk than buying smaller quantities. In addition, it can help save time when shopping as you don't have to go to multiple stores to get the items you need.

If you choose to purchase coffee in bulk, ensure that the label has the roast date. If not, you may be buying stale beans that are sitting on shelves for a long period of time. The majority of supermarkets only show the best before date. They do not display the roast date.

The best feature of coffee beans is that they can be purchased in a variety origins roasts, blends, and origins. This means you can taste a wide range of flavours from around the world. You can even choose to buy single-origin coffee beans, which originate from one specific region or country.

You can also choose a roasted blend which blends various coffee beans to create a unique flavour profile. Certain blends have been roasted to make espresso, while others are suitable for lattes or filter coffee. There are many choices, which makes drinking coffee a delightful experience.

The number of cups that a 1kg bag of coffee beans 1kg produces is contingent on your consumption rate and grind size as well as your the brewing method. For example the finer grind used for espresso will use more coffee than a coarser grinding for filter brews. The kind of coffee you like will also affect the amount of coffee consumed. For example, if you like strong coffee with intense flavors that you enjoy, then you'll go through the beans faster than someone who likes their coffee weaker and less bitter.

For example, if you're looking for a smooth, delicious brew, try Harar coffee beans. These beans are grown by Ethiopian farmers and have a taste that's similar to dry red wine. They are also low in acidity, which makes the perfect choice for those with sensitive palates.

Caturra beans are another good option. This variety was created in Brazil from Bourbon Red beans about 100 years ago. It is currently grown across the world. These beans are known for their high yields and resistance to disease. Caturra beans are popular with farmers due to their ease to grow and versatile.

Typica beans are another popular variety of coffee beans. They've been cultivated for over 500 years, and are still widely planted around the globe. Typica plants are easy to grow since they are resistant to pests and disease. They are also high in antioxidants, which are beneficial for health.
